Step-by-Step Login Process
- Connect Your Device: Plug your Trezor wallet into your computer via USB.
- Launch Trezor Suite: Open the official Trezor Suite application or access a compatible web wallet.
- Enter the PIN: Your device will prompt you with a randomized PIN grid. Enter the code safely to unlock your wallet.
- Access Wallet Functions: After verification, you can send, receive, and manage your cryptocurrencies.
Security Features of Trezor Login
- Private Keys Never Leave the Device: Your sensitive information remains offline.
- PIN Verification with Randomization: Protects against keyloggers and malware.
- Recovery Phrase Backup: Provides a failsafe in case the device is lost or damaged.

Common Login Issues and Fixes
- Device not recognized? Ensure Trezor Bridge is installed and updated.
- Forgot your PIN? You can reset the device using your recovery phrase, but be cautious — this wipes the wallet.
- Connection problems? Try a different USB port or cable, and avoid hubs that may cause interruptions.
